Roldán's Ministry of Education, together with the sculptors Sergio Sacco and Emiliano Sacco, have organized the III International Sculpture Symposium, Province of Santa Fe, Argentina.
Carole was one of 12 sculptors invited to participate in the Symposium, which took place 3 October – 11 October 2009. Sculptures were created in marble, wood, and metal.
"Sueño," the result of a fun nine days of carving, measures 150 x 180 x 100 / 60" x 71" x 40" marble. Originally carved with a different isntallation in mind, after seeing the sculpture turned 180° while being moved, Carole decided that she preferred the drama of this downward presentation and modified the sculpture.
The pin is very small for this sculpture (see photo) and is to be replaced. However, the sculpture is perfectly balanced with only a tiny contact point and was test placed and balanced before pinning. After being placed on the pin the sculpture was turned just enough so that the "shoulder" area locked into a carved recess in the base and was blocked by reserved stone in back.
